FPGA based real-time adaptive filtering for space applications

被引:7
|
作者
Visser, SJ [1 ]
Dawood, AS [1 ]
Williams, JA [1 ]
机构
[1] Queensland Univ Technol, Cooperat Res Ctr Satellite Syst, Brisbane, Qld 4001, Australia
关键词
D O I
10.1109/FPT.2002.1188702
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Satellites and other space-based signal processing systems face a challenging operating environment. In addition to radiation related effects, the satellites themselves are often electrically noisy, resulting in high levels of noise and interference in data signals. Digital signal processing systems such as adaptive filters are vital components for the next generation of satellites. Most current satellite systems have limited computing resources for on-board digital signal processing and lack flexibility to adapt to changing operation requirements. The deployment of reconfigurable Field Programmable Gate Array (FPGA) technology on-board satellites is a very promising solution for digital signal processing in space, as they offer flexibility, scalability and high performance. The High Performance Computing (HPC-I) payload integrated into the Australian scientific mission satellite FedSat is designed to evaluate the deployment of FPGA technology for a variety of space applications. This paper elaborates on implementing rule-based adaptive filtering techniques on FPGAs for space applications, presenting the design and implementation of an adaptive Finite Impulse Response (FIR) filter on HPC-I. A fuzzy adaptive image filtering algorithm for remote sensing applications is also considered.
引用
收藏
页码:322 / 326
页数:5
相关论文
共 50 条
  • [21] Gradient Estimation for Real-Time Adaptive Temporal Filtering
    Schied, Christoph
    Peters, Christoph
    Dachsbacher, Carsten
    PROCEEDINGS OF THE ACM ON COMPUTER GRAPHICS AND INTERACTIVE TECHNIQUES, 2018, 1 (02)
  • [22] Adaptive Filtering of Physiological Tremor for Real-time Compensation
    Veluvolu, K. C.
    Tan, U-X.
    Latt, W. T.
    Shee, C. Y.
    Ang, W. T.
    2008 IEEE INTERNATIONAL CONFERENCE ON ROBOTICS AND BIOMIMETICS, VOLS 1-4, 2009, : 524 - 529
  • [23] Real-time Video Stabilization by Adaptive Fuzzy Filtering
    Tanakian, M. J.
    Rezaei, M.
    Mohanna, F.
    2011 1ST INTERNATIONAL ECONFERENCE ON COMPUTER AND KNOWLEDGE ENGINEERING (ICCKE), 2011, : 126 - 131
  • [24] FPGA-based real-time implementation of an adaptive RCMAC control system
    Lin, Chih-Min
    Chung, Chao-Ming
    Hsu, Chun-Fei
    WSEAS Transactions on Circuits and Systems, 2008, 7 (07): : 749 - 757
  • [25] FPGA Implementation of a Real-Time NARMA-Based Digital Adaptive Predistorter
    Gilabert, Pere L.
    Montoro, Gabriel
    Bertran, Eduard
    I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S II-EXPRESS BRIEFS, 2011, 58 (07) : 402 - 406
  • [26] A Real-Time Selective Harmonic Extraction Approach Based on Adaptive Notch Filtering
    Yazdani, Davood
    Bakhshai, Alireza
    Joos, Geza
    Mojiri, Mohsen
    2008 IEEE INTERNATIONAL SYMPOSIUM ON INDUSTRIAL ELECTRONICS, VOLS 1-5, 2008, : 2171 - +
  • [27] Real-time filtering method of FOG signal based on LMS adaptive algorithm
    Du J.
    He J.
    Zhuo C.
    Zhongguo Guanxing Jishu Xuebao/Journal of Chinese Inertial Technology, 2020, 28 (06): : 814 - 818and828
  • [28] Real-time multiclass object recognition system based on adaptive correlation filtering
    Contreras, Viridiana
    Diaz-Ramirez, Victor H.
    Ramirez-Arias, Francisco J.
    Picos, Kenia
    OPTICS AND PHOTONICS FOR INFORMATION PROCESSING VI, 2012, 8498
  • [29] Incremental Learning for Real-time Partitioning for FPGA Applications
    Wiem, Belhedi
    Ahmed, Kammoun
    Chabha, Hireche
    ICAART: PROCEEDINGS OF THE 13TH INTERNATIONAL CONFERENCE ON AGENTS AND ARTIFICIAL INTELLIGENCE - VOL 2, 2021, : 598 - 603
  • [30] Efficient and Modularized Training on FPGA for Real-time Applications
    Venkataramanaiah, Shreyas Kolala
    Du, Xiaocong
    Li, Zheng
    Yin, Shihui
    Cao, Yu
    Seo, Jae-sun
    PROCEEDINGS OF THE TWENTY-NINTH INTERNATIONAL JOINT CONFERENCE ON ARTIFICIAL INTELLIGENCE, 2020, : 5237 - 5239